Marie-Josephe GROLEAU was born 22 March 1750 in Deschambault, Canada, New France

Marie-Josephe GROLEAU was the child of Pierre-Joseph GROLEAU   and   Marie-Elisabeth MARCOTTE and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Jean-Baptiste GROLEAU and Ursule-Élisabeth HAMEL (maternal)  Jean-Baptiste MARCOTTE and Marie PAQUIN

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Marie-Josephe  married  Pierre-Joseph NAULT 22 August 1774 in Deschambault, Province of Québec, Canada .  Pierre-Joseph NAULT  was born 19 August 1743 in Deschambault, Québec, Canada (Saint-Joseph-de-Deschambault).  Pierre-Joseph died 14 November 1813 in Deschambault, Québec, Canada (Saint-Joseph-de-Deschambault).  Pierre-Joseph was the child of Michel NAU (NAULT) and Geneviève GERMAIN dite BELISLE.

Marie-Josephe GROLEAU died 6 December 1780 in Deschambault, Province of Québec, Canada .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
